Intel to launch Convertible Classmate PC


Intel seems to be all ready for the Consumer Electronics Show (CES) in January 2009. The popular chip maker is gearing up to showcase its novel convertible Classmate PC, Intel’s small portable device also dubbed as the CTL 2go PC.
The new PC system has been specifically designed keeping in mind the needs of school children. Powered by one of the leading Intel Atom platform, the novel PC as of now features a blue on white design. With a Windows XP OS, the Classmate PC uses the innovative touchscreen technology to the best of its ability with some pre-loaded software applications.
